In this paper, we introduce a new transmit architecture that employs a 2-Dimensional Fourier Transform and a 2-Dimensional Cyclic Prefix (2D-CP) at the base station. In addition, the proposed scheme incorporates relay nodes that forward the received signals with one OFDM symbol delay. The new method introduces artificial frequency, time and spatial diversity, and unlike previously proposed relaying communication systems, the proposed scheme requires only a single transmission phase. Extensive system simulation studies have shown impressive system throughput gain compared to a single hop and conventional 2-hop systems.
